   Yes, it's true....I'm now couponing!!  Now don't get me wrong, I'm not the extreme couponing type and never will be....but it is fun saving money!!  My boys are actually loving it because I buy things I normally wouldn't:)  It does take time, both cutting coupons and shopping, but it's so worth it when I get to the checkout and my bill is cut in half!!  I wish I would have started doing this a long time ago.  


The Kroger I shop at doubles coupons up to $1.00, which is great!!  For instance, today when I was shopping, they had Ragu pizza sauce on sale for $1.29 and I had a coupon for 50 cents off of 1 jar....and since it doubled, I got it for just 29 cents!!  I love that!!  Also, I had a 55 cent off coupon for a 2 liter Pepsi...it was on sale for $1.09 so after my coupon doubled, I got it for free and made a penny...I love that even more!!  We don't even drink Pepsi, but I figure why not get it since it's free and give it to the youth group at church or something:)


Obviously, I have to watch because sometimes the better deal is the store brand or something else, but it is really fun to find the best deals and cut my grocery bill way down....especially feeding teenage boys who eat a lot!!  Also, there are things I get that I don't have coupons for just because we like them and aren't willing to change to another brand...these are the non-negotiables...JIF peanut butter being one of them:)
